    But I think Melrose Boy (3.15 Newbury) will take an awful lot of beating today. Not an exciting price (6/4 generally) but I make him close to an Evens or shorter chance. It is even possible he could drift for 'BOG' punters if the money comes for the Henderson, King or Pipe representatives. I could write you several pages on this one, but in brief he won by 6 lengths in a Class 3 at Cheltenham last time, yet is able to race at level weights (bar Henderson's, who gives him 6 lbs) and is dropped to Class 4 here. He will stay this two and a half miles, and having been off for three months prior to Cheltenham is almost certainly capable of even better. But they can all lose!
